一种智能设备接入无线网络的方法及装置的制造方法_2

文档序号:9892330阅读:来源:国知局
手机上设置了同意在数据通信中自动接入无线网络,可以将上述设置的信息发送给与其关联的另一手机,那么在与其实现了关联的另一手机上也可以自动实现相应的设置,而无需用户重复输入,简化了用户操作。
[0038]在一些实施方式中,所述获取无线网络参数包括:获取预先存储的无线网络列表中的无线网络参数;所述无线网络列表至少包括可接入的接入点(英文全称为AccessPoint,英文简称为AP)的名称。所述无线网络参数可以包括AP的名称、AP的接入密码、IP地址等。需要说明的是,用户可以通过移动终端向智能设备发送无线网络参数。举例说明,用户可以通过移动终端中的应用自动获取或者接收用户输入的无线网络参数,并将所述无线网络参数发送给与所述移动终端关联的智能设备。申请人在实现本发明的过程中发现,若智能设备长时间处于连接无线网络的状态时,将严重耗费智能设备的电量,降低智能设备的性能。因此,在本发明实施例中,智能设备在接收到无线网络参数后,并不立即连接无线网络,而是将接收的无线网络参数存储在无线网络列表中,以供满足触发条件时,利用所述无线网络参数实现与无线网络的自动连接。
[0039]在一些实施方式中,所述方法还包括:若智能设备确定获取的所述预先存储的无线网络列表中的无线网络参数与尝试接入的无线网络不匹配时,向移动终端发送无线网络参数请求;所述无线网络参数请求包含尝试接入的无线网络的名称,所述移动终端与所述智能设备具有关联关系。在这一实施方式中,若智能设备确定保存的无线网络参数与尝试接入的无线网络不匹配,则可以请求移动终端发送与尝试接入的无线网络匹配的无线网络参数。这时,在所述请求中可以包含尝试接入的无线网络的名称,例如AP名称。移动终端在接收到所述请求后,可以响应于智能设备的请求,向智能设备发送与所述尝试接入的无线网络匹配的无线网络参数,例如接入密码。智能设备接收移动终端发送的无线网络参数,并尝试接入无线网络。
[0040]在一些实施方式中,所述获取无线网络参数包括:接收移动终端发送的无线网络参数;所述移动终端与所述智能设备具有关联关系。在一些实施方式中,移动终端可以主动向智能设备发送无线网络参数,也可以响应于智能设备的请求发送无线网络参数。举例说明,移动终端可以响应于用户的输入,向智能设备发送无线网络参数。移动终端也可以在接入无线网络时,主动向智能设备发送与所述无线网络对应的网络参数。举例说明,智能设备可以在有数据请求时,向移动终端请求无线网络参数,或者,智能设备在确定自身存储的无线网络参数与尝试接入的无线网络不匹配时向移动终端请求无线网络参数。具体的实现方式可以是非常灵活的,在此不进行限定。
[0041]在一些实施方式中,所述接收移动终端发送的无线网络参数包括:根据所述移动终端的标识,确定所述移动终端具有发送无线网络参数的权限时,存储所述无线网络参数。进一步地,若确定所述移动终端不具有发送无线网络参数的权限,避免存储所述无线网络参数。举例说明,当智能设备与多个移动终端具有关联关系时,为了保证智能设备的数据安全,可以设置具有特定权限的移动终端才能够向智能设备发送无线网络参数,以确保智能设备接入安全的无线网络,进而保证智能设备的数据安全。具体实现时,可以设置移动终端的标识与权限的对应关系,智能设备可以根据移动终端的标识,确定所述移动终端是否具有发送无线网络参数的权限。当移动终端具有权限时,智能设备存储所述无线网络参数。当移动终端具有权限时,智能设备避免存储所述无线网络参数,例如丢弃所述无线网络参数或者不响应所述移动中的无线网络参数发送请求。
[0042]在一些实施方式中,所述方法还包括:接收移动终端发送的无线网络参数更新请求,根据所述无线网络参数更新请求中包含的更新类型执行与所述更新类型对应的更新操作;其中,所述更新类型包括新增、修改或者删除。举例说明,当无线网络发生变化时,移动终端可以向智能设备发送无线网络参数更新请求,所述无线网络参数更新请求中包含更新的类型。所述更新的类型例如可以包括新增、修改或者删除,以便智能设备新增、修改或者删除无线网络参数。举例说明,移动终端可以新增可接入的无线网络的参数,也可以修改已存储的无线网络的参数(例如接入密码),也可以删除已存储的无线网络参数。
[0043]S103,利用所述无线网络参数控制所述智能设备接入无线网络以响应所述数据请求。
[0044]具体实现时,利用所述无线网络参数向无线网络发送连接请求,以尝试接入所述无线网络。当智能设备接入与所述无线网络参数对应的无线网络时,则可以利用所述无线网络响应所述数据请求,例如进行相应的数据上传、下载操作等。
[0045]在一些实施方式中,所述方法还包括:当检测到无线网络时,向服务器发送推送信息接收请求;接收所述服务器响应于所述推送信息接收请求发送的推送信息的第一内容;在所述智能设备上显示所述推送信息的第一内容;所述响应于用户的数据请求包括:响应于用户针对所述推送信息的第一内容的交互指令;所述利用所述无线网络参数控制所述智能设备接入无线网络以响应所述数据请求包括:利用所述无线网络参数控制所述智能设备接入无线网络,利用所述无线网络接收所述推送信息的第二内容。在这一实施方式中,当智能设备检测到无线网络时,可以向服务器发送推送信息接收请求,以请求服务器向智能设备发送推送信息。服务器响应于所述请求,则向智能设备发送推送信息的第一内容。所述推送信息的第一内容例如可以是推送信息的简介,例如早报、故事的简介。智能设备可以响应于针对所述推送信息的第一内容的交互指令,判断所述交互指令的类型是否与预设的数据请求类型匹配和/或判断所述交互指令对应的数据量是否大于第一预设阈值;若确定所述交互指令的类型与预设的数据请求类型匹配和/或确定所述交互指令对应的数据量大于第一预设阈值时,获取无线网络参数;利用所述无线网络参数控制所述智能设备接入无线网络,利用所述无线网络接收所述推送信息的第二内容。其中,所述推送消息的第二内容可以是所述推送消息的正文或者所述推送消息的消息列表页。
[0046]在一些实施方式中,所述方法还包括:当检测到智能设备接入无线网络时,向服务器发送推送信息接收请求。接收所述服务器响应于所述推送信息接收请求发送的推送信息的第一内容;在所述智能设备上显示所述推送信息的第一内容;响应于用户针对所述推送信息的第一内容的交互指令,向服务器发送接收推送信息的第二内容的请求;接收服务器发送的所述推送信息的第二内容。
[0047]在一些实施方式中,所述方法还包括:响应于针对与所述智能设备接入同一无线网络的电子设备的控制命令,向所述电子设备发送所述控制命令以实现对所述电子设备的控制。在这一实施方式中,智能设备可以实现与其接入同一无线网络的电子设备的控制。
[0048]在一些实施方式中,所述方法还包括:获取用户历史行为数据,根据所述用户历史行为数据生成第一提示信息;所述第一提示信息用于提示用户是否向接入同一无线网络的电子设备发送控制指令;所述响应于针对与所述智能设备接入同一无线网络的电子设备的控制命令,向所述电子设备发送所述控制命令以实现对所述电子设备的控制包括:响应于用户针对所述第一提示信息的确认,向所述电子设备发送所述控制命令以实现对所述电子设备的控制。
[0049]在一些实施方式中,所述方法还包括:所述智能设备具有第一传感器,所述响应于针对与所述智能设备接入同一无线网络的电子设备的控制命令,向所述电子设备发送所述控制命令以实现对所述电子设备的控制包括:通过所述第一传感器采集所述智能设备的运动轨迹;获得对所述智能设备的运动轨迹进行识别得到的识别结果;根据所述识别结果获得用户输入指令,向与所述输入指令对应的电子设备发送所述输入指令以实现对所述电子设备的控制。
[0050]在本发明实施例中,仅在用户的数据请求的类型与预设的数据请求类型匹配时和/或数据请求对应的数据量大于第一预设阈值时,才控制智能设备自动接入无线网络,不仅能够节省用户移动网络流量,还能够降低设备功耗,且无需用户手动控制即实现了无线网络的自动接入。
[0051]较佳的,本发明实施例提供的接入无线网络的方法可以应用于智能手表或对待机时长要求较高的设备。由于智能手表具有体积小的特点,因此其电池容量有限。当智能设备例如智能手表连接无线网络时,设备的耗电量大造成的设备续航能力不尽如人意的问题也相对突出。应用本发明实施例提供的方法,仅在用户的数据请求的类型与预设的数据请求类型匹配时和/或数据请求对应的数据量大于第一预设阈值时,才控制智能手表接入网络,对于降低智能手表的耗电量、提高智能手表的续航能力是特别适用的。此外,由于智能手表的屏幕较小,不方便输入无线网络参数。在本发明中,可以由另一终端向智能手表发送无线网络参数,从而使得智能手表在合适的条件下利用所述无线网络参数自动接入无线网络,简化了用户操作,对于智能手表特别适用。特别地,对于儿童智能手表的用户而言,上述实现方式,更简化了儿童用户的操作,提升了用户体验。
[0052]为了便于本领域技术人员更清楚地理解本申请在具体场景下的实施方式,下面以一个具体示例对本申请实施方式进行介绍。需要说明的是,该具体示例仅为使得本领域技术人员更清楚地了解本发明,但本发明的实施方式不限于该具体示例。
[0053]图2为本发明另一实施例提供的智能设备接入无线网络的方法流程图。
[0054]S201,移动终端的用户在移动终端上获取或者输入无线网络参数。
[0055]S202,移动终端向智能设备发送无线网络参数。
[0056]所述移动终端与智能设备之间具有关联关系。
[0057]S203,智能设备接收移动终端发送的无线网络参数,将所述无线网络参数保存在无线网络列表中。
[0058]S204,智能设备接收用户的数据请求,判断所述数据请求是否满足预设的触发条件。
[0059]所述预设的触发条件可以包括:所述数据请求的类型是否与预设的数据请求类型匹配,和/或,所述数据请求对应的数据量是否大于第一预设阈值。
[0060]
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1